What to know before you borrow in Wisconsin

Military lending protectionsThe federal Military Lending Act (MLA) caps the Military Annual Percentage Rate (MAPR) at 36% for consumer credit extended to active-duty service members, their spouses and certain dependents, and bars mandatory arbitration and prepayment penalties on covered loans.Source: Consumer Financial Protection Bureau · as of 2024
Complaint / licensing lookupCheck whether a lender holds a state license through NMLS Consumer Access (nmlsconsumeraccess.org) or the Wisconsin Department of Financial Institutions; consumers can file complaints with the Wisconsin Department of Financial Institutions or the CFPB at consumerfinance.gov/complaint.Source: Nationwide Multistate Licensing System (NMLS) Consumer Access · as of 2026
Payday lendingPermitted and regulated — maximum loan amount: None; maximum loan term: 90 days or less.Source: National Conference of State Legislatures · as of 2023
Small-loan / installment licensingConsumer lenders must obtain a state license (Yes; if interest rate is greater than 18% per year).Source: Conference of State Bank Supervisors · as of 2026

Frequently asked questions

What if I am denied a loan in Milwaukee?

Ask the lender for the reason, check your credit report for errors, and consider a credit union or a smaller loan. A denial is not permanent, and a nonprofit credit counsellor can help you plan.

Can I get a personal loan in Milwaukee, Wisconsin?

Personal loans are offered in Milwaukee by banks, credit unions and online lenders, subject to Wisconsin licensing rules and the lender's own criteria. There is no city-level restriction; eligibility depends on your credit, income and the lender.

What credit score do I need for a personal loan in Milwaukee?

Lenders do not publish a single cutoff, and it varies by lender. A higher score generally means a lower rate. Checking pre-qualification usually involves a soft credit pull that does not affect your score.
